2. The Nutritional Breakdown: What’s Inside PKE?

The effectiveness of PKE is rooted in its composition. While the exact values can vary based on the oil extraction efficiency and kernel quality, PKE generally offers a good balance of protein, fiber, and energy. This makes it a compelling alternative to more expensive feed ingredients like soybean meal or corn.

Here’s a typical nutritional profile:

  • Protein thô: 14-21%
  • Chất xơ thô: 12-18%
  • Chất béo/Dầu: 5-12%
  • Năng lượng trao đổi chất: 10-12 MJ/kg
  • Khoáng chất thiết yếu: Rich in phosphorus, calcium, magnesium, and iron.

3.1. A Cost-Effective Feed for Ruminants (Cattle & Goats)

The most widespread sử dụng máy ép hạt cọ is in compound feed for ruminant animals like dairy cows, beef cattle, sheep, and goats. Their complex digestive systems are well-equipped to break down the high fiber content in PKE, converting it into energy and protein.

PKE serves as an excellent source of protein and energy, promoting healthy growth, milk production, and weight gain. Its cost-effectiveness makes it a staple for farmers looking to reduce feed costs without compromising on nutritional quality. Many farmers blend it with other forages to create a balanced diet.

3.2. Supplementing Poultry Feed (Broilers & Layers)

While its high fiber can be a limitation for poultry, PKE is often included in their diets at lower percentages (typically 5-10%). Researchers are continuously exploring methods, such as enzyme treatment, to break down the fiber and improve its digestibility for chickens.

When used correctly, the sử dụng máy ép hạt cọ in poultry feed can lower costs and provide essential amino acids. It is more common in layer hen diets than in broiler diets, as layers can tolerate slightly higher fiber levels.

3.3. Enhancing Swine (Pig) Diets

Similar to poultry, the sử dụng máy ép hạt cọ in swine feed must be carefully managed. Pigs have a monogastric digestive system, making high-fiber ingredients harder to process. However, it can be included in finisher pig diets at moderate levels (up to 15%).

Its inclusion helps reduce overall feed expenditure, a major factor in profitable pig farming. The key is balancing the ration to ensure the pigs receive all necessary nutrients for optimal growth.

3.4. A Sustainable Ingredient in Aquaculture Feed

The aquaculture industry is constantly seeking sustainable, plant-based protein sources to replace fishmeal. Palm kernel expeller has emerged as a viable option for herbivorous and omnivorous fish species like tilapia and carp.

3.5. Powering the Future as a Biofuel Source

Beyond animal nutrition, a significant modern sử dụng máy ép hạt cọ is in the renewable energy sector. PKE can be pressed into solid fuel pellets or briquettes and used as biomass for generating heat and electricity in industrial boilers.

As a clean-burning, carbon-neutral fuel source, it helps reduce reliance on fossil fuels. Its high calorific value makes it an efficient energy source. The Cơ quan Năng lượng tái tạo Quốc tế (IRENA) highlights biomass like PKE as a key player in the global transition to sustainable energy.

3.6. Enriching Soil as an Organic Fertilizer

The organic matter and mineral content in PKE make it an excellent soil conditioner and organic fertilizer. When composted, it slowly releases nutrients like nitrogen, phosphorus, and potassium into the soil, improving fertility and structure.

This application is part of a circular economy model, where the byproducts of one process become valuable inputs for another. Using PKE as fertilizer helps close the nutrient loop in oil palm plantations, promoting long-term soil health and reducing the need for synthetic fertilizers. 3.7. A Versatile Filler in Industrial Applications

An emerging sử dụng máy ép hạt cọ is as a bio-filler in composite materials. Its fibrous nature makes it suitable for manufacturing particleboard, medium-density fiberboard (MDF), and biodegradable plastics.

This innovative application helps create more sustainable building materials and consumer products by replacing synthetic fillers with a renewable, natural resource. It showcases the incredible potential of PKE beyond its traditional roles.
